Body

Authorship and Creation

Crime Wave was produced by Bryan Foy[19]. It was directed by André de Toth[4]. Crane Wilbur wrote the screenplay for it[5]. Cast members include Sterling Hayden[10], Gene Nelson[11], Phyllis Kirk[12], Ted de Corsia[13], Charles Bronson[14], and Timothy Carey[15].
